About This Item

Fresno, CA: Fresno Arts Center Museum. Near Fine. 1986. First Edition; First Printing. Soft Cover. Numerous illustrations including full page color plates. Preface by Rober Barrett. Foreword by Lawrence Baldwyn. With an essay by Jane Cleave. Published on the occasion of the exhibition, January 19 through April 17, 1986. ; Slight tanning to wraps, otherwise As New. No inscriptions. No remainder mark. Not ex-library. ; 0.5 x 10.9 x 8.3 Inches; 88 pages .
